1777-1823
Flutist and composer for orchestral instruments; was born at Versailles, and studied first under his brother, Michel Joseph, later under Hugot. He entered the Opera Comique Orchestra as second flute in 1801, and was first flute from 1813 to 1822, when he resigned because of ill health. He composed over one hundred flute solos, exercises, and variations; also numerous duets for flutes; several duets for violins; sonatas for flute and bass; and airs with variations for clarinet.
